Learn the Important Steps to Take if You Are Involved in an Uber Accident in the Riverside Area

Most people know the basic steps to take if they are involved in a car accident, but they do not always know what actions they should take if they are involved in an Uber or Lyft accident. Notify the Police of the Accident

Do not assume that the Uber driver is going to report the accident. If there were any injuries – no matter how minor – or there was property damage, then the police should be notified. Depending on the seriousness of the injuries and/or the property damage, the police might or might not come to the scene. Either way, a police report will be issued and this is essential to your case.

Notify Uber of the Accident

If the Uber driver was on duty at the time of the accident, then it is likely that Uber’s insurance policy is the one that will be paying out your claim. That is good news because their policy offers up to $1 million in coverage, which means it is very likely that the total cost of your damages will be covered by the policy. However, Uber needs to be notified to get this coverage.

Document as Much as You Can About the Accident

As is true of any car accident, if you are injured in an Uber accident then you will want to document it and get as much evidence as possible. Take photos of injuries and property damage. Get the contact information of all involved parties. Request that witnesses provide contact information as well. Note the time of day, where the sun was, the weather, and anything else that could be relevant to the case.

Get Medical Care

Even if you believe your injury is minor, it is important to have a doctor look at it. Whatever their advice is, you must follow it. If you chose not to do so, then you can count on the insurance company to claim that you were not as injured as you say you were, or that you would not have been as injured if you had followed medical advice.
